Ninjin: Clash of Carrots Funciones

Ninjin: Clash of Carrots is an anime-inspired beat-‘em-up with a gaggle of varied enemies, deep customization…and ninjas! Play through side-scrolling worlds consisting of multiple stages and collect carrots stolen by the evil Shogun Moe! Carrots act as currency which can be redeemed in the Corgi Store for new equipment, or the Shady Shop for special weapons, masks and other customization items. Grab a friend to join you in 2-player online or local co-op.

Be a Ninja.

Play as either Ninjin, the charismatic rabbit, or Akai, the ninja fox, and fight

across a feudal Japan to defeat the evil Shogun Moe and retrieve the carrots he’s stolen!

Engaging Storyline.

Follow a robust Story Mode, meet a diverse cast of characters, and play

through multiple stages in a crazy universe.

Fast and Furious Combat.

Dodge rockets, blast through throngs of incoming enemies and

battle bosses in frenzied, fast-paced action!

Stylish Visuals.

Play through unique environments with anime-inspired HD pixel art graphics.

Deep Customization.

Choose from a huge variety of equipment with more than 150 weapons

and items, including masks, swords, projectiles, and more. Equip your character to better

defeat rivals.

Slash, Smash and Bash with Friends!

Join your friends in 2-player local or online co-op as

you progress through the game’s story.

Oni TV Show.

Compete in a “Live TV Show” survival mode, solo or with a friend, to see who

can get the furthest without dying, as wave after wave of enemies attack from all angles.

Rack up special rewards when you successfully finish each challenging stage!

Carrot Collecting Co-Op Action!

Armory fit for a Ninja!

Featuring over 150 weapons, projectiles, upgrades, and more to modify the experience to each player’s preference, Ninjin: Clash of Carrots is an action-packed thrill-fest with a unique and immersive storyline, stylish environments, and exciting and frenetic gameplay! Ninjin also features a unique survival mode called “Oni TV Show” where players will fight endless waves of enemies for rare rewards. This mode also supports local and online co-op.

    Quick Description: -Ninjin Clash of Carrots is a beat em up and twin stick shooter hybrid w/ a cast full of colorful characters and chaotic bullet hell gameplay. This game has a ton of charm, is absolutely adorable, and is really well polished. It's a bit of a one trick pony and is likely to fly under the radar, but is well worth your time if you are a fan of the genre. What's Good: -I'm a big fan of the art direction and Hub in between levels. There are a ton of bright colors, projectiles flying everywhere, and a wide variety of enemy types and challenges. This is a really great looking game that pretty much any Indie fan is likely to appreciate visually. -Tons of weapons! There are hundreds of different weapon and projectile types and each one is unique and offers different strengths and weaknesses. It's a lot of fun trying out each one and seeing which one fits your playstyle. I love the creativity between banana-boomerangs to carrot swords, to bombs that bounce everywhere upon impact; there is a ton of variety. -A good amount of content; more than the average beat em up. You probably won't finish your first playthrough for at least 5-8 hrs depending on your skill level. Being that there are a ton of weapons and several different unlockable modes, there is a good amount of reason to come back and try again later. -Solid soundtrack that is fun and matches the tempo of the game. The sound effects also feel great and you always know when you hit an enemy which is really important in beat em ups. -Boss fights are really challenging and quite unique. Most of the bosses are skilled based and offer a fair challenge. There are only a few moments late game that offer some cheap tricks to ramp up difficulty, but as a whole the difficulty curve progresses as you'd hope for a game like this. Could Use a Few Changes: -As I mentioned earlier, the only real frustrating moments were in the very last levels where bosses would take away all your weapons temporarily and make you avoid enemies and projectiles w/ nothing but your dash. This felt cruel and was by far the most tedious part of the entire game. I think they could have found a more interesting way to challenge the player. -There is a ton of things bouncing and darting around screen, making it difficult at the most chaotic times to keep up w/ everything. This lead to me too frequently spamming the dash and attack button and hoping that things worked out. This was really only an issue in the most challenging levels where it's difficult to keep up w/ the horde of enemies, but it's still worth mentioning. -Like so many similar games, it did start to feel repetitive late game. This may just be my preference for this genre, b/c I've ran into this problem in the last 3-4 beat em ups I've played and this is arguably the most unique beat em up I've played and I still ran into this issue. Thoughts: -I had a lot of fun playing Ninjin. I had very low expectations going in and expected this to be a cakewalk w/ cutesy characters. I was right about the adorable characters, but fortunately this is a much more well rounded challenging experience than I was expecting. This is a great beat em up hybrid that is not talked about enough. I really enjoyed the bullet hell elements and hope to see more games that mimic this formula, b/c it's a lot of fun. Consensus: -Solid Game (Tier 3 and makes up 35% of my reviews). Ninjin Clash of Carrots is a solid game that is well worth your time and attention. Don't overlook this one and add it to your library, it's a real treat to play.

    A decent beat-em-up game. Fast paced action, simple story, some fun dialogues and goofy bosses. You can complete the story mode in 8-9 hours. At first it's really fun, but in the middle of the game some enemy combinations become really frustrating/annoying, especially when it seems that your damage is lacking. But it's only because this game has little to no info about elemental damage types and their benefits to the player. But once you actually figure everything out (more or less) all by yourself - the fun factor comes back. I really liked the last several levels of the story. Decent challenge. Overall this game is missing some simple things and quality of life improvements. Like an option to disable controller's vibration. It vibrates nearly all the time while playing the game. Itemisation is very lackluster. There are dozens of weapons, yes, but most of them are so underpowered=useless. They look interesting, but that's it. A lot of information is missing: utility of elemental damage types, power-up damages. No idea how the score ratings are calculated. Sometimes you get a S-Rank, sometimes you get B, but why, how? ¯\_(ツ)_/¯ Survival/Endless mode is absolutely terribly made. Every 3 waves you get an option to choose 1 item, but you have no idea what stats it has. All you see is how it looks, that's it. The devs think that players will memorize every single item in the game and what it does. It's just stupid. Too bad that most indie games suffer from lack of (numerical) information in their games - this one is clearly not an exception. Only grab this game on sale tho.
